Mercy Medical Center employees are part of a medical mission team visiting the Dominican Republic this week. Here’s a note from one of the team members:
Everyone is in very good spirits being in this beautiful country and serving the needs of the wonderful people. Surgery, a clinic and the pharmacy were all set up over the weekend and work began early Monday morning. It was a busy day. Surgery did 16 plastic and gynecological procedures, and the clinic saw 166 patients.
Cases included the removal of an ovarian cyst the size of a soccer ball and trying to help a young man with a severe machete cut. Repair of a baby's cleft palette is underway as I send this. Patients with hypertension, scabies, parasites and infections, to just name a few, are being diagnosed and given medication in the clinic.
